WHERE IN THE COSMOS ARE YOU?
- Your home is called Earth, third planet from a yellow dwarf star named Sol in your local tongue. It’s part of the Solar System, which orbits the Milky Way Galaxy at about 514,000 miles per hour (828,000 km/h).
- It takes roughly 225 million years to complete one orbit around the galactic center—a trip you call a “Galactic Year.”
- The Milky Way itself is part of a small group of galaxies known as the Local Group, within the Virgo Supercluster, which is part of the even larger Laniakea Supercluster.
PHYSICAL FACTS ABOUT EARTH:
- Diameter: 7,926 miles (12,742 km).
- Mass: 5.972 × 10²⁴ kg.
- Volume: ~1 trillion cubic kilometers.
- Surface Area: 510 million km² (29% land, 71% water).
- Shape: Oblate spheroid (slightly flattened at the poles).
SUN-EARTH RELATIONSHIP:
- Distance from the Sun: 93 million miles (149.6 million km).
- Orbital Period: 365.26 days.
- Orbital Velocity: 66,000 mph (107,000 km/h).
- Axial Tilt: 23.5° — causes your seasons.
- Rotation Speed at Equator: 1,040 mph (1,670 km/h).
ATMOSPHERE & CLIMATE:
- Composition: 78% nitrogen, 21% oxygen, 0.93% argon, 0.04% carbon dioxide, trace others.
- Layers: Troposphere, Stratosphere, Mesosphere, Thermosphere, Exosphere.
- Average Global Temperature: ~58°F (14.5°C).
- Albedo (reflectivity): 0.39 – reflects 39% of incoming solar radiation.
WATER & BIOSPHERE:
- Oceans cover: 71% of surface.
- Freshwater availability: ~2.5%, mostly locked in ice or deep underground.
- Biosphere: Home to 8.7 million estimated species; over 80% remain undiscovered.
GRAVITY & MAGNETISM:
- Gravity: 9.8 m/s² at surface.
- Magnetic field: Generated by spinning iron core; protects against solar radiation.
- Van Allen Belts: Two radiation belts trap solar wind particles — essential shield for life.
MOON & TIDAL EFFECTS:
- Moon Diameter: 2,159 miles (3,474 km).
- Distance from Earth: ~238,855 miles (384,400 km).
- Tidal Lock: Same side always faces Earth.
- Tides: Created by gravitational interaction with the Moon and Sun.
